Context: Ardenfell line margins slipped three points over two quarters. Drivers: input steel costs, aggressive discounting at the Westmoor branch, and a stale price book. Proposal: uplift list prices four percent, tighten discount authority to regional level, sunset the two lowest-margin SKUs. Risk: volume loss at Halverton accounts, estimated under two percent. Decision requested at Thursday's review. Modelling assumptions are in the appendix pack. The commercial reasoning leadership wants kept close is noted directly below.

board note of tajop-yajof: The finance team signed off on a budget of $77.6 million for Project Pramir.

## Session Handling — Nightshade Theme, Harrowgate Admin Dashboard

Dark-mode preference is stored server-side per session, not in a cookie. Toggling theme calls PATCH /session/prefs; the session store persists it across tabs. On release, verify that theme survives session refresh and that the migration backfills existing sessions to light mode. QA checks run against the staging session API, which requires auth. Smoke tests authenticate with the bearer token below.

login token, yajeg-fawif: eyJhbGciOiJIUzI1NiIsInR5cCI6IkpXVCJ9.eyJzdWIiOiIEdPQYnZXaZIn0.HSRTnYZBx0Qc

Integration tests for the Pallard payments service are flaky when plugins hold sandbox merchant accounts across test cases. The shared ledger fixture resets every 90 seconds, so long-running plugin tests may see balance mismatches mid-run. Acquire a fresh fixture per case and avoid hardcoded settlement delays. If your suite still fails intermittently, rerun once before filing; include the CI trace token printed below with any report.

build token for tawif-bahip: htk31_68bba16e1afabfef4ecc69408c06f16

**Release checklist — Brambleworth 4.2**

Quick reminder for support folks triaging upgrade tickets: starting this release, every dependency in Brambleworth is hard-pinned, no more floating minor versions. If a customer reports weird behavior after upgrading, first confirm they haven't overridden our lockfile — that voids the pinning guarantee and we can't reproduce their setup otherwise. Unpinned installs go straight to the Platform queue, not us. When escalating, always include the build token shown below.

trace token, bagag-kawep: htk6_d2d45a